Grade of Neodymium magnet:
Grade | Work Temperture(°c) |
N35-N52 | ≤80 |
33M-48M | ≤100 |
33H-48H | ≤120 |
33SH-45SH | ≤150 |
30UH-40UH | ≤180 |

Grade<o:p> | Remanence Br mT(kGs)<o:p> | Coercive force<o:p> HcBKA/m (KOe)<o:p> | Magnetic energy productMax KJ/m3 MGOe<o:p> |
N35-N52<o:p> | 1180-1440<o:p> | 836-923<o:p> | 263-406<o:p> |
(11.8-14.4)<o:p> | (10.8-11.6)<o:p> | (33-51)<o:p> | |
30M-50M<o:p> | 1080-1420<o:p> | 796-1050<o:p> | 223-390<o:p> |
(10.8-14.2)<o:p> | (10-13.2)<o:p> | (28-49)<o:p> | |
30H-48H<o:p> | 1080-1380<o:p> | 796-1027<o:p> | 223-366<o:p> |
(10.8-13.8)<o:p> | (10-12.6)<o:p> | (28-46)<o:p> | |
28SH-45SH<o:p> | 1050-1340<o:p> | 764-995<o:p> | 207-342<o:p> |
(10.5-13.4)<o:p> | (9.6-12)<o:p> | (26-43)<o:p> | |
28UH-42UH<o:p> | 1050-1310<o:p> | 764-923<o:p> | 207-326<o:p> |
(10.5-13.1)<o:p> | (9.6-11.6)<o:p> | (26-41)<o:p> | |
28EH-38EH<o:p> | 1050-1250<o:p> | 764-868<o:p> | 207-295<o:p> |
(10.5-12.5)<o:p> | (9.6-10.9)<o:p> | (26-37)<o:p> | |
28AH-33AH<o:p> | 1020-1170<o:p> | 780-836<o:p> | 199-271<o:p> |
(10.2-11.7)<o:p> | (9.8-10.5)<o:p> | (25-34)<o:p> |
